What is AI in digital marketing?

AI is changing how brands connect with their audiences. By using artificial intelligence and machine learning, businesses can gain deeper insights into consumer behavior, automate tasks, and deliver personalized content, making marketing smarter, more efficient, and data-driven.

Integrating AI into digital marketing gives marketers the chance to create personalized experiences, predict trends, and make quick decisions to boost campaign performance. From chatbots providing instant support to algorithms predicting consumer behavior, AI enhances personalization, engagement, and conversions, helping marketers use data in creative ways.

The Need of Artificial Intelligence in Digital Marketing

The emergence of AI and machine learning in digital marketing marks a pivotal shift in how businesses approach their online marketing strategies.

This section talks about the historical context, the rapid advancements of AI technologies, and the key factors driving AI’s adoption in the marketing sector.

Historical context and advancements

  • AI’s roots can be traced back to the mid-20th century, but leveraging AI in digital marketing has gained significant traction in the last decade.
  • Technological advancements, including machine learning, natural language processing, and big data analytics, have enabled AI to analyze vast amounts of data with precision and speed, uncovering insights that were previously unknown.
  • These advancements have transformed AI from a theoretical concept into a practical tool for digital marketers. This has enhanced their ability to understand customer behaviors and preferences in the marketing world.

Key factors driving AI adoption

  • Data overload

    In the digital age, marketing specialists are overwhelmed with data from various channels. AI helps in filtering, analyzing, and leveraging this data effectively to make informed decisions.

  • Demand for personalization

    Consumers increasingly expect personalized experiences. AI enables marketing teams to deliver exceptional customer experience using customized content, recommendations, and interactions at scale, showcasing how AI can be used to meet individual customer needs effectively.

  • Efficiency and automation

    AI can also automate repetitive tasks, such as customer segmentation, email marketing, and even content creation, freeing marketers to focus on strategy and creativity, while saving time and money.

  • Enhanced customer insights

    AI can help predict consumer behavior by analyzing past interactions and trends, allowing marketers to anticipate needs and tailor their approaches.

  • Competitive advantage

    As the digital marketplace grows more crowded, businesses can use AI to gain an edge over competitors by enhancing customer engagement and optimizing marketing performance.

The rapid adoption of AI in marketing

  • From startups to multinational corporations, marketers use artificial intelligence for their digital advertising campaigns.
  • Social media platforms and search engines are increasingly using AI to personalize feeds and search results, creating a platform for personalized digital experiences and AI marketing, including targeted social media campaigns.
  • Investment in AI technology by marketing departments is on the rise, with a focus on tools that can provide actionable insights and improve or enhance ROI in digital marketing campaigns.

By using AI technology, digital marketers not only address the challenges posed by the digital age but also unlock new opportunities to engage with their audiences in more meaningful and personalized ways.

As AI technologies continue to evolve, their impact on effective digital marketing strategies is expected to grow, shaping the future of how businesses connect with consumers.

Examples of AI in Digital Marketing

AI in digital marketing is not just a concept — it is already transforming the industry. Many businesses, from startups to large corporations, use AI to enhance their marketing strategies and improve customer experiences. Here are some real-world examples of how AI is being used in digital marketing:

1. Personalized Product Recommendations

E-commerce platforms like Amazon and Flipkart use AI algorithms to analyze user behavior, search history, and purchase patterns to suggest relevant products. This enhances user experience and boosts conversion rates.

2. Dynamic Email Campaigns

Email marketing platforms like Mailchimp use AI to segment email lists based on user behavior, preferences, and engagement history. This helps marketers send personalized emails that increase open and click-through rates.

3. Programmatic Advertising

Platforms like Google Ads use AI to automate and optimize ad placements based on user data. AI ensures that ads are displayed to the most relevant audience, thereby increasing conversions and reducing ad costs.

4. Voice Search Optimization

With the rise of virtual assistants like Alexa, Siri, and Google Assistant, businesses are now optimizing their content for voice search. AI helps in understanding user intent through natural language processing (NLP) and delivers accurate search results.

5. Chatbots for Customer Support

Many businesses integrate AI chatbots on their websites to provide 24/7 customer support. These chatbots understand user queries, provide relevant responses, and even perform tasks like booking appointments or resolving common issues.

These examples showcase how AI is transforming digital marketing by making it more personalized, efficient, and customer-centric. Businesses that embrace AI are gaining a competitive edge by delivering superior user experiences and optimizing their marketing performance.

How to Use AI in Digital Marketing

Implementing AI in digital marketing can significantly improve efficiency, productivity, and customer satisfaction. Here are some practical ways to integrate AI into your digital marketing strategies:

1. Content Creation and Curation

AI-powered content generators like ChatGPT and Jasper AI help marketers create high-quality content quickly. They assist in generating blog posts, social media content, product descriptions, and even video scripts. Additionally, AI tools like MarketMuse help optimize content for SEO, ensuring it ranks higher on search engines.

2. Personalized Marketing Campaigns

AI enables businesses to personalize their marketing campaigns based on user behavior, interests, and purchase history. Platforms like HubSpot and Mailchimp use AI to segment audiences and deliver personalized email campaigns, improving open rates and conversion rates.

3. Predictive Analytics for Customer Insights

Artificial Intelligence Statistics play a crucial role in predictive analytics, enabling AI to analyze past customer behavior and forecast future trends. This empowers marketers to make informed decisions regarding product recommendations, marketing campaigns, and sales forecasting. For instance, Google Analytics 4 (GA4) leverages AI to predict user behavior and suggest relevant content or products accordingly.

4. AI Chatbots for Customer Support

AI-powered chatbots like Drift, Intercom, and Tidio offer 24/7 customer support by handling queries, resolving issues, and even assisting with product recommendations. This enhances customer experience and ensures faster response times.

5. Automated Ad Targeting and Bidding

AI-powered advertising platforms like Google Ads and Facebook Ads use machine learning to optimize ad targeting, bidding, and placement. AI ensures that your ads reach the most relevant audience, increasing conversions while minimizing ad spend.

6. SEO and Content Optimization

AI tools like Surfer SEO, MarketMuse, and Clearscope help marketers optimize their content for search engines. These tools analyze top-performing content, recommend keywords, and suggest content structures to improve SEO and content marketing strategies, ultimately boosting search engine rankings.

7. Social Media Insights and Automation

AI-powered social media tools like Hootsuite, Sprout Social, and Buffer analyze audience behavior, schedule posts, and even generate content. AI helps optimize social media strategies and ensures higher engagement rates.

By integrating AI into your digital marketing strategies, you can significantly boost efficiency, improve customer engagement, and maximize ROI. AI empowers marketers to make data-driven decisions and stay ahead of competitors.

Role of AI in SEO and Content Marketing

Artificial Intelligence is reshaping how brands approach SEO and content marketing by making strategies more intelligent, efficient, and data-driven. From keyword research to content creation and optimization, AI enhances nearly every stage of the content lifecycle.

1. Smarter Keyword Research

AI tools can analyze search patterns, user intent, and competitor content to suggest high-impact keywords. Unlike traditional tools, AI can identify semantic keywords, long-tail phrases, and search trends more effectively, helping content rank higher.

2. Content Creation & Ideation

AI writing assistants can generate content outlines, headlines, meta descriptions, and even full articles. They help marketers brainstorm ideas based on user queries, trending topics, and competitor gaps—making content creation faster and more strategic.

3. Search Intent Matching

AI understands the intent behind search queries—whether informational, transactional, or navigational—and helps align content accordingly. This improves the chances of satisfying both the user and search engine algorithms.

4. On-Page SEO Optimization

AI-powered SEO tools assist with optimizing title tags, headers, keyword density, internal linking, and more. They offer real-time suggestions to ensure your content follows best practices and improves visibility.

5. Content Personalization

AI helps create dynamic, personalized content experiences based on user behavior, location, and preferences. Personalized blog recommendations or dynamic landing pages can improve engagement and reduce bounce rates.

6. Performance Monitoring & Content Audits

AI tools like Surfer SEO, Clearscope, or MarketMuse can analyze how your content performs against competitors. They assess readability, keyword coverage, backlinks, and structure, offering actionable insights for ongoing optimization.

7. Content Repurposing

AI can suggest ways to repurpose existing content into new formats—like turning a blog into an email series, infographic, or video script—based on audience engagement data and search trends.

8. Voice & Visual Search Optimization

As voice and visual search grow, AI helps adapt your content to match natural language queries and image recognition algorithms, ensuring your brand remains discoverable across multiple search formats.

What are the Pros & Cons of AI in Digital Marketing?

While AI offers immense potential in transforming digital marketing, it also comes with certain limitations. Understanding the pros and cons of AI in digital marketing can help businesses make informed decisions when adopting AI-powered solutions.

Pros of AI in Digital Marketing

1. Enhanced Customer Experience

AI enables businesses to provide personalized experiences, whether through content recommendations, dynamic ads, or chatbots. This leads to higher customer satisfaction and loyalty.

2. Data-Driven Insights

AI can process vast amounts of data within seconds, providing marketers with actionable insights to improve their campaigns. Predictive analytics also help in anticipating future trends and customer behavior.

3. Automation of Tasks

AI automates repetitive marketing tasks such as email marketing, lead scoring, ad targeting, and content generation. This saves time, reduces manual efforts, and allows marketers to focus on strategy.

4. Improved Ad Targeting

AI platforms like Google Ads use machine learning algorithms to automatically optimize ad targeting, ensuring ads reach the most relevant audience. This reduces ad costs and maximizes ROI.

5. Real-time Campaign Optimization

AI continuously analyzes the performance of marketing campaigns and suggests real-time changes to optimize results. This ensures better performance and maximum returns.

6. 24/7 Customer Support

AI-powered chatbots offer round-the-clock customer support, ensuring faster response times and resolving customer queries without human intervention.

Cons of AI in Digital Marketing

1. Lack of Human Touch

While AI can handle repetitive tasks, it lacks human emotion and empathy. Over-automation may reduce the human touch, especially in personalized customer interactions.

2. Data Privacy Concerns

AI relies heavily on data to function effectively. This raises concerns about data privacy, as businesses need to ensure that customer data is protected and not misused.

3. High Implementation Costs

Implementing AI-powered tools can be expensive for small and mid-sized businesses. The cost of purchasing, training, and maintaining AI technology can sometimes outweigh the benefits.

4. Dependency on Data Quality

AI algorithms require large volumes of high-quality data to deliver accurate results. If the data is inaccurate, incomplete, or biased, AI predictions can be misleading.

5. Limited Creativity

AI can generate content, but it lacks creativity and originality that humans bring to storytelling, branding, and content creation. AI-generated content often feels mechanical.

6. Learning Curve for Marketers

Implementing AI requires digital marketers to learn new tools, processes, and AI functionalities. This may require additional training and time investment.

Challenges for AI in Digital Marketing

While artificial intelligence (AI) in digital marketing offers numerous benefits, it also presents several challenges and considerations that businesses must navigate.

Understanding these hurdles is crucial for successfully integrating AI into marketing strategies. Here’s an overview of the key challenges and considerations:

Ethical considerations

  • Bias in AI algorithms

    AI systems learn from existing data, which can sometimes lead to biases in their operations. This may lead to unfair targeting or exclusion of certain groups. Regular auditing of AI systems and the data they’re trained on to identify and correct biases is key to addressing this challenge.

  • Transparency

    There’s a growing demand for transparency in how AI makes decisions, especially in advertising and content recommendations. Businesses should strive to explain the role of AI in their services, enhancing consumer trust.

Data privacy and security

  • Handling sensitive data

    With AI’s reliance on large datasets, there’s an increased risk of data breaches and misuse of personal information. Implementing robust cybersecurity measures and adhering to data protection regulations (e.g., GDPR) is essential for digital marketers using AI in their strategies.

  • Consumer privacy concerns

    Consumers are becoming more aware of their digital footprints and may have reservations about AI analyzing their data. Offering clear opt-in and opt-out options and being transparent about data usage can help alleviate these concerns.

Technical and implementation challenges

  • Integration complexity

    Incorporating AI into existing marketing systems can be technically challenging and resource-intensive. Starting with pilot projects and choosing scalable, compatible AI solutions can ease the integration process.

  • Skill gaps

    There’s a learning curve involved in understanding and managing AI technologies, which can pose a barrier for some organizations. Training and hiring for digital marketing roles increasingly require knowledge of how to use AI tools effectively in campaigns and strategies. Investing in training for current employees and hiring AI-savvy staff can bridge this gap.

  • Keeping up with rapid advancements

    The fast pace of AI development means strategies and tools may quickly become outdated.

  • Continuous learning

    Staying informed about the latest AI trends and adjusting strategies accordingly is crucial for long-term success.

Overcoming Challenges

  • Collaboration with AI experts

    Partnering with AI professionals or consulting firms can provide the expertise needed to navigate the complexities of AI integration.

  • Ethical AI framework

    Developing an ethical framework for AI use in marketing can guide decision-making and ensure responsible use of technology. The challenges and considerations associated with AI in digital marketing are significant, but with careful planning, ethical considerations, and a commitment to ongoing learning, businesses can leverage AI to its full potential while minimizing risks.

Latest Trends of AI in Digital Marketing

As AI technologies evolve, they continue to reshape the digital marketing landscape. From hyper-personalization to predictive analytics, marketers are leveraging AI not just for automation—but to create smarter, more human-like interactions. Here are the most impactful trends you should watch:

1. Hyper-Personalization Using Real-Time Data

AI now goes beyond basic segmentation by analyzing real-time behavioral, demographic, and contextual data to deliver deeply personalized experiences across email, ads, and websites. Think Netflix-style recommendations—but for every user touchpoint.

2. AI-Powered Content Creation & Enhancement

Generative AI tools like ChatGPT and Jasper are becoming essential for marketers, helping with blog writing, ad copy, product descriptions, and more. In 2025, we’re seeing AI-assisted content move toward brand-consistent, SEO-optimized, and even multimedia formats.

3. Predictive Analytics for Smarter Campaigns

AI is making forecasting more accessible. Brands use predictive analytics to anticipate customer behavior, identify high-converting leads, and optimize campaign timing—turning data into decisions faster than ever.

4. Conversational Marketing with Smart Chatbots

AI chatbots are now more conversational, emotionally aware, and multilingual. These bots drive instant, 24/7 customer engagement and play a key role in lead qualification, support, and sales.

5. Visual and Voice Search Optimization

As users shift from text to voice and image searches, AI is helping brands optimize for voice assistants and visual platforms like Google Lens. Structured data, conversational keywords, and image recognition are more important than ever.

6. AI-Generated Visuals and Video Content

Tools like Midjourney and Runway are enabling marketers to create AI-generated graphics, animations, and videos at scale—cutting production time and enabling dynamic storytelling on social and video platforms.

7. Dynamic Pricing & Smart Recommendations

E-commerce brands are using AI to implement real-time pricing strategies based on demand, competition, and user behavior. Alongside, AI delivers personalized product suggestions, increasing AOV (Average Order Value).

8. AI for Data Privacy and Compliance

As regulations like GDPR and CCPA evolve, AI is being used to automate data management and ensure privacy compliance—minimizing risk while maintaining personalized experiences.

 9. Autonomous Media Buying

AI is increasingly taking over programmatic advertising and media buying, adjusting bids, placements, and creatives in real time to maximize ROI across platforms like Google Ads, Meta, and YouTube.

10. Ethical AI and Brand Safety

In response to growing concerns, brands are focusing on ethical AI—ensuring transparency, reducing bias, and maintaining human oversight in automated decision-making processes.
